大家好,今天小编关注到一个比较有意思的话题,就是关于免费接口源码的问题,于是小编就整理了1个相关介绍免费接口源码的解答,让我们一起看看吧。
api和源代码有什么区别?
API(应用程序编程接口)和源代码是两种不同的概念,它们在软件开发和编程中起着不同的作用。
源代码是编程的原始代码,由程序员编写,直接反映程序的功能和逻辑。它是人类可读的,并且包含了程序运行所需的所有指令。源代码是软件开发的起点,经过编译和链接后才能生成可执行文件或库文件。
而API(应用程序编程接口)是一组定义和程序交互方式的规范,它定义了如何进行数据交换、通信协议、函数调用等。API 使得不同的软件可以相互交互,实现数据共享、功能调用等功能。API 可以由一组源代码实现,但通常以库的形式提供,它本身并不直接等同于源代码。
综上所述,源代码是实现API的底层逻辑和功能的具体代码,而API则是一组规范和标准,用于定义不同软件之间的交互方式。
API和源代码是编程中的两个重要概念,它们有各自的功能和用途。
API,即应用程序编程接口,是一组定义、协议和工具,用于编写可共享的软件组件。它定义了软件组件的输入和输出,以及这些组件如何交互。API通常包括函数、类、变量和异常等元素,这些元素允许开发人员使用特定的编程语言来编写软件。API可以由软件供应商提供,也可以由开发人员自己编写。API在软件开发中起着至关重要的作用,因为它可以简化开发过程,提高开发效率,并使软件更易于维护和扩展。
源代码是编写计算机程序的人可读的代码。它是程序员使用特定编程语言编写的文本文件,包含了程序的所有指令和逻辑。源代码是软件开发的基础,它需要经过编译或解释才能成为可执行的程序。源代码是软件开发中非常重要的部分,因为它可以直接控制程序的执行方式和行为。
API(应用程序接口)和源代码是两个不同的概念。
1. 源代码:源代码是指程序员编写的用于实现特定功能的计算机程序的原始代码。它是一系列以特定编程语言编写的指令和语句,描述了程序的逻辑和操作过程。源代码可以通过编译或解释器转换成可执行的程序。
2. API:API是应用程序接口的缩写,是一组定义了软件组件之间交互规范的接口。API定义了组件之间可以进行的操作、参数、返回值和数据格式等。它允许开发者在不了解具体实现细节的情况下,通过调用API提供的接口来访问和使用其他软件组件的功能。
区别:
- 源代码是程序的实现细节,它包含了实现功能所需的所有代码。
- API是面向开发者的,它定义了如何与组件进行交互和使用,屏蔽了底层实现的细节。
- 源代码是用于构建程序的基本材料,而API是用于集成和开发应用程序的工具。
API(应用程序编程接口)和源代码是软件开发中的两个重要概念,它们各自有着不同的作用和用途。
API是一组定义好的程序接口,它定义了应用程序如何与操作系统、硬件或其他软件进行交互。API允许开发者使用预定义的函数和类来编写应用程序,而不需要深入了解底层实现细节。API通常以库或框架的形式提供,例如C语言的标准库、Java的Swing库等。
源代码是编写软件应用程序的代码,它是用特定编程语言编写的文本文件。源代码是软件应用程序的原始代码,可以被人类阅读和编辑。通过编写源代码,开发者可以实现软件应用程序的各种功能和界面。
总之,API是一组预先定义的函数和类,用于简化应用程序的开发过程;而源代码是软件应用程序的原始代码,需要开发者自行编写和编辑。
到此,以上就是小编对于免费接口源码的问题就介绍到这了,希望介绍关于免费接口源码的1点解答对大家有用。